What did they actually do at Campus Day? I went in November for a Tour and i'm questioning whether i should go again or not. Can someone please run through their experience with Campus Day? Thanks!
| By Chitownsfnst3 (Chitownsfnst3) on Saturday, February 21, 2004 - 06:14 pm: Edit |
i think you should go to campus day. first, you meet in a huge room at the union and there's a slideshow of what michigan's about. they talk about housing and a bunch of other stuff. next you split up into student and parent panels. you can ask the current students anything, and they don't sugar coat their answers, they're real straightforward. then, you get split into groups and you take a tour of the campus, with a student guide. the tour was really good. next, you go to lunch at a dorm with you group (the food is awful) and then you get to see a couple of rooms in that dorm. i was in ls&a, so then all the ls&a students go to this lecture hall and they talk and there's a slideshow. it wasn't bad. and then, b/c i'm interested in the business school, me and some other students went with a student guide over there and they did a presentation/tour of the b-school. again, that went very well. you have a ton of other options during that time of groups that you can be with. then, it's optional, but you can sit in on a class. i dind't go that. My day started at 8am and ended at 4pm and it dind't even drag on. i've vistied the campus b4 just for football games (i'm out of state) which is why i went to campus day but i would reccommend you go (if you're considering other universities), b/c it's pretty good and maybe this will show you that you really want to go here (or not). they were real organized and obviously put a lot of time into it.
